If the Dropbox desktop app on your computer is currently signed into your Dropbox account, you don't need to do anything-the computer has been added to the device list in your account settings and you can keep using the app without having to sign in again. Enter your SSO password there (not your Dropbox password). You'll be taken to your organization's sign-in page. Whenever you need to sign in to the Dropbox website, enter your email address and click Continue. Read on to learn more about using Dropbox with single sign-on.
